The Office of the Member of Parliament for Weija‑Gbawe and 2nd Deputy Minority Whip, Hon. Jerry Ahmed Shaib Esq., announces a major community‑development initiative titled “Lighting‑Up Weija‑Gbawe”. The programme aims to restore and install streetlights throughout the Weija‑Gbawe Constituency to improve visibility, boost security, and foster safer neighbourhoods for all residents.
In a statement accompanying the event flyer, Hon. Jerry Ahmed Shaib emphasised that tomorrow, Thursday, 2nd April 2026, work will continue on the restoration and installation of streetlights across the constituency. This effort is part of an ongoing commitment to address the needs of constituents, ensure streets remain safe and accessible around the clock, and strengthen crime‑prevention measures within the communities.
The “Lighting‑Up Weija‑Gbawe” event will take place at New Weija East at 4:00 PM on Thursday, 2nd April 2026.
